Our verdict is Uncertain significance. The variant received 5 ACMG points: 5P and 0B. PM2PP3_ModeratePP5
The NM_001687.5(ATP5F1D):c.317T>G(p.Val106Gly)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a conserved nucleotide. The variant was absent in control chromosomes in GnomAD project. In-silico tool predicts a pathogenic out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Pathogenic (no stars). Another variant affecting the same amino acid position, but resulting in a different missense (i.e. V106A) has been classified as Uncertain significance.
